Sustainability
At Senkap Plastik, we regard sustainability as an integral part of our business strategy and production philosophy. We act with full awareness of our responsibility toward the environment, society, and future generations, aiming to minimize the environmental impact of our operations while maximizing resource efficiency.
Our environmental management system is certified in accordance with the ISO 14001:2015 Environmental Management System, ensuring that all our processes are systematically controlled, monitored, and continuously improved in terms of environmental performance. Within this framework, reducing waste generation, optimizing energy consumption, and ensuring the responsible use of natural resources are our key priorities.
Energy efficiency is one of the core pillars of our sustainability approach. In this context, we utilize solar energy panels at our production facility, reducing carbon emissions and supporting the transition to cleaner energy sources.
We also place strong emphasis on circular economy principles. In line with the EN 15343:2007 & ISO 22095:2020 Recycled Content Traceability Certificate, we ensure transparency and traceability in the use of recycled materials throughout our supply chain. This enables us to maintain sustainable production processes that meet the increasing environmental expectations of international markets, particularly in Europe.
Beyond environmental responsibility, we integrate sustainability into our product development processes. By designing durable, long-lasting, and resource-efficient solutions for the agricultural and landscaping sectors, we help reduce material consumption and contribute to more efficient production cycles for our customers.
At Senkap Plastik, we view sustainability not as a one-time initiative, but as a continuous responsibility. Our goal is to develop innovative solutions that meet today’s needs while preserving the resources of tomorrow.
Recycling
We recycle 100% of our production scrap and reintroduce it into the production process.
Energy Efficiency
By using servo motor injection machines, we have reduced our energy consumption by 40%.
Bio-Plastics
We are conducting ongoing R&D studies on the use of biodegradable raw materials that can decompose in nature.
